tpm: Move eventlog declarations to its own header

Reduce the size of tpm.h by moving eventlog declarations to a separate
header.

drivers/char/tpm/eventlog/common.h

@@ -0,0 +1,35 @@
+#ifndef __TPM_EVENTLOG_COMMON_H__
+#define __TPM_EVENTLOG_COMMON_H__
+
+#include "../tpm.h"
+
+extern const struct seq_operations tpm1_ascii_b_measurements_seqops;
+extern const struct seq_operations tpm1_binary_b_measurements_seqops;
+extern const struct seq_operations tpm2_binary_b_measurements_seqops;
+
+#if defined(CONFIG_ACPI)
+int tpm_read_log_acpi(struct tpm_chip *chip);
+#else
+static inline int tpm_read_log_acpi(struct tpm_chip *chip)
+{
+	return -ENODEV;
+}
+#endif
+#if defined(CONFIG_OF)
+int tpm_read_log_of(struct tpm_chip *chip);
+#else
+static inline int tpm_read_log_of(struct tpm_chip *chip)
+{
+	return -ENODEV;
+}
+#endif
+#if defined(CONFIG_EFI)
+int tpm_read_log_efi(struct tpm_chip *chip);
+#else
+static inline int tpm_read_log_efi(struct tpm_chip *chip)
+{
+	return -ENODEV;
+}
+#endif
+
+#endif
